Cellular Location
Cell membrane; Single-pass type I membrane protein
Tissue Location
Widely expressed. Detected in lung, ovary, skin and in testis Leydig cells (at protein level). Widely expressed. Detected at high levels in heart, lung, skeletal muscle, central nervous system (CNS) and kidney, and at lower levels in brain and testis. Detected in chondrocytes in tibia growth plates of young mice.

Related Product Information for Ddr2 blocking peptide
Tyrosine kinase that functions as cell surface receptor for fibrillar collagen and regulates cell differentiation, remodeling of the extracellular matrix, cell migration and cell proliferation. Required for normal bone development. Regulates osteoblast differentiation and chondrocyte maturation via a signaling pathway that involves MAP kinases and leads to the activation of the transcription factor RUNX2. Regulates remodeling of the extracellular matrix by up-regulation of the collagenases MMP1, MMP2 and MMP13, and thereby facilitates cell migration and tumor cell invasion. Promotes fibroblast migration and proliferation, and thereby contributes to cutaneous wound healing.

Uniprot Description

DDR2: This tyrosine kinase receptor for fibrillar collagen mediates fibroblast migration and proliferation. Contributes to cutaneous wound healing. Belongs to the protein kinase superfamily. Tyr protein kinase family. Insulin receptor subfamily.

Protein type: Membrane protein, integral; Protein kinase, TK; Kinase, protein; EC 2.7.10.1; Protein kinase, tyrosine (receptor); TK group; DDR family

Cellular Component: apical plasma membrane; focal adhesion

Molecular Function: collagen binding; transmembrane receptor protein tyrosine kinase activity

Biological Process: biomineral formation; collagen fibril organization; peptidyl-tyrosine phosphorylation; positive regulation of cell proliferation; positive regulation of fibroblast proliferation; positive regulation of osteoblast differentiation; positive regulation of protein kinase activity; positive regulation of transcription factor activity; protein amino acid autophosphorylation; regulation of bone mineralization; transmembrane receptor protein tyrosine kinase signaling pathway
